Those are quite cool looking. I've never heard of these kinds of pieces before. So when you're programming, do you have a specific vision in mind, or is it almost random what you get?

Its random...

When executed, my program picks a random point in the complex plane (within sensible limits) and a random zoom level. It will then generate an image of that point using a random colour gradient. Typically I will leave it running overnight and then sift through the resulting 100000 images to find the good ones. I can delete ~95% of them by getting rid of files < 20kB or whatever.
